quinta-feira, abril 24, 2025
InícioBurp SuiteDetecção de Vulnerabilidades com o Burp Suite

Detecção de Vulnerabilidades com o Burp Suite

Introdução ao Burp Suite: Um Guia para Detecção de Vulnerabilidades

O Burp Suite é uma das ferramentas mais populares e poderosas para testes de segurança de aplicativos web. Ele oferece uma ampla gama de recursos e funcionalidades que permitem aos testadores de segurança identificar e explorar vulnerabilidades em um aplicativo de forma eficiente. Neste artigo, vamos explorar algumas dicas para melhorar a detecção de vulnerabilidades com o Burp Suite e maximizar seu potencial para garantir a segurança dos aplicativos.

Técnicas Avançadas para Aproveitar ao Máximo as Funcionalidades do Burp Suite

1. Configurando o Proxy do Burp Suite

A primeira etapa para utilizar o Burp Suite efetivamente é configurar corretamente o proxy. O Burp Suite age como um intermediário entre o navegador e o aplicativo, permitindo que você capture, analise e modifique solicitações HTTP enviadas pelo navegador. Para configurar o proxy do Burp Suite, você precisa configurar o navegador para usar o proxy local fornecido pelo Burp Suite. Isso pode ser feito nas configurações de proxy do navegador, definindo o endereço IP e a porta corretos fornecidos pelo Burp Suite. Uma vez configurado corretamente, o Burp Suite começará a interceptar solicitações e respostas HTTP do navegador.

2. Utilizando as Ferramentas de Scanner do Burp Suite

Uma das principais funcionalidades do Burp Suite é seu scanner de vulnerabilidades. O scanner do Burp Suite é capaz de identificar automaticamente várias vulnerabilidades em um aplicativo, como injeção de SQL, cross-site scripting (XSS) e muitas outras. No entanto, para obter os melhores resultados, é importante configurar e ajustar corretamente as configurações do scanner. É possível personalizar os parâmetros de busca, definir limites de tempo e configurar autenticação para permitir que o scanner acesse áreas protegidas por login. Além disso, é importante executar o scanner em diferentes estágios do teste, como no início e após a exploração manual, para aproveitar ao máximo suas funcionalidades.

3. Realizando Testes de Injeção

Os testes de injeção são uma das técnicas mais comuns para encontrar vulnerabilidades em um aplicativo. A injeção ocorre quando um aplicativo não valida ou filtra corretamente os dados enviados pelo usuário, permitindo que um atacante execute comandos maliciosos no servidor. O Burp Suite oferece várias ferramentas para ajudar a identificar e explorar vulnerabilidades de injeção, como injeção de SQL e injeção de comandos. A ferramenta Intruder do Burp Suite permite automatizar os testes de injeção, enviando várias solicitações com payloads diferentes e analisando as respostas para detectar qualquer comportamento anormal.

4. Realizando Testes de Cross-Site Scripting (XSS)

Cross-Site Scripting (XSS) é uma vulnerabilidade comum em aplicativos web que permite que um atacante injete scripts maliciosos em páginas web visualizadas por outros usuários. O Burp Suite oferece várias ferramentas para ajudar a identificar e explorar vulnerabilidades de XSS. A ferramenta Scanner do Burp Suite pode encontrar automaticamente vulnerabilidades de XSS em um aplicativo, enquanto a ferramenta Repeater pode ser usada para explorar e testar a vulnerabilidade de XSS encontrada. Além disso, o Burp Suite também oferece extensões como o XSS Validator, que podem ajudar a validar a eficácia de medidas de proteção contra XSS implementadas pelo aplicativo.

5. Utilizando o Burp Extender para Personalizar as Funcionalidades do Burp Suite

Uma das vantagens do Burp Suite é sua capacidade de extensibilidade. O Burp Extender permite que você crie suas próprias extensões para adicionar funcionalidades personalizadas ao Burp Suite. Com o Burp Extender, você pode criar extensões para automatizar tarefas repetitivas, adicionar novos recursos e integrar o Burp Suite a outras ferramentas e serviços. Existem várias extensões disponíveis na comunidade do Burp Suite que podem ser úteis para melhorar a detecção de vulnerabilidades, como extensões para testes de API, análise de cabeçalhos HTTP e muito mais.

6. Aprendendo com a Comunidade e Participando de Desafios CTF

O Burp Suite possui uma comunidade ativa e engajada de testadores de segurança que compartilham conhecimento, dicas e truques. Participar da comunidade do Burp Suite através de fóruns, grupos de discussão e redes sociais pode ser uma ótima maneira de aprender com outros especialistas em segurança e obter insights sobre técnicas avançadas de detecção de vulnerabilidades. Além disso, participar de desafios Capture The Flag (CTF) relacionados à segurança da web pode ser uma excelente maneira de praticar e aprimorar suas habilidades no uso do Burp Suite e na detecção de vulnerabilidades.

Conclusão

O Burp Suite é uma ferramenta extremamente poderosa e versátil para testes de segurança de aplicativos web. Com as dicas fornecidas neste artigo, você estará pronto para utilizar o Burp Suite de forma eficaz e melhorar a detecção de vulnerabilidades em seus projetos de segurança. Lembre-se de ficar atualizado com as últimas técnicas e tendências em segurança da web, participar da comunidade do Burp Suite e nunca parar de aprender e aprimorar suas habilidades. A detecção de vulnerabilidades é um processo contínuo e sempre há espaço para crescimento e melhoria.

RELATED ARTICLES

DEIXE UMA RESPOSTA

Por favor digite seu comentário!
Por favor, digite seu nome aqui

This site uses Akismet to reduce spam. Learn how your comment data is processed.

mais populares

comentários mais recentes